Emission of π0 and eta0 mesons in π+ + Xe interactions at 2.34 GeV/c and the problem of the existence of π mesons inside the nucleus
- 1. Uniwersytet Jagiellonski, Krakow (Poland). Instytut Fizyki
Description
In this paper are presented the results of the investigation of the angular and energy distributions of π0 and eta0 mesons from the reactions π+ + Xe at 2.34 GeV/c in which no more than four charged secondary particles and two gamma quanta are emitted. A considerable collimation of the emission of π0 mesons is found in the region of small values of emission angles. Such a collimation corresponds to the π+ production in collisions of incident π+ mesons with intranuclear particles possessing masses of the order of 100 MeV
